Britcar At Brands 18th / 19th November 2017

This weekend Brands Hatch ended its season in spectacular style with the Britcar into the Night event organised by the BARC and featuring race cars driving into the darkness and culminating in a two hour Le Mans style endurance race…

Also featuring was the Ginetta Junior Winter Series and new for 2017 was the Renault UK Clio Junior Cup Championship. Renault UK launched this new junior racing championship for drivers aged 14 to 17 with the winner receiving a first prize of almost £18,000 to help further their career. These young drivers showed nerves of steel as they braved some of the most unforgiving circuit conditions on day one with Ruben Del Sarte (Ginetta Junior Winter Series) being the first casualty of the weekend as he went deep into the gravel at Druids whilst qualifying.

Rounding off the season were the fantastic Mini Se7en, Mini Miglia, Mini 7 S-Class and Mini Libre with a great turnout of cars from across all classes battling it out for the coveted 0-PLATE Trophy.

This years Britcar event was made extra special as a BTCC car took part in the event with some impressive day/night racing. Jesse Chamberlain and Ben Wallace were the lucky pairing that took to the track racing for Team HARD.

Day two saw the weather vastly improve but it was not without its fair share of incidents with five red flags in shown in the Ginetta Junior twenty minute qualifying session…clearways proving troubsome for these youngsters.

After seven races throughout the day race fans could wait no longer and at 16.10hrs the Dunlop Endurance Championship headed out onto the Indy circuit for the main event.
Two hours of night racing action with headlights ablaze, glowing brake discs, and exhaust flames ensued.

Results from the Endurance category were:

1st was the Radical of Leaney/Wheldon; 2nd the Gamski/Wylie Ferrari and 3rd Cintrano and Morcillo in the Mosler.

Results from the final Sprint category race of the season:

1st #7 Mason/Lockie Ferrari; 2nd #15 Moore/Hall Ginetta; 3rd #25 Ginetta of Nanetti/Jackson.

 

Words & images by Brian Clarke.
